ATHENS CITY COUNCIL

MINUTES OF MEETING
January 18, 2022

The Athens City Council met in regular session on Tuesday, January 18, 2022, at 6:00 p.m. with Mayor Perkinson
presiding. The invocation was given by Council Member Witt-McMahan; and upon roll call, the following

members were present:
Curtis, Pelley, Witt-McMahan, Perkinson
Vice Mayor Lockmiller was sick and unable to attend the meeting.
The following decisions were made and ordered made a part of the records of the Athens City Council.

-1-
APPROVAL OF MINUTES

The Minutes of the December 21, 2021 regularly scheduled meeting were submitted and approved by
unanimous consent.

COMMUNICATIONS AND SPECIAL PRESENTATIONS

EMPLOYEE OF THE QUARTER

City Manager Sumner presented the “Employee of the Quarter” award for the first quarter of 2022 to Battalion
Chief Chad Ramsey, Athens Fire Department.

CITY PARK ELEMENTARY SCHOOL UPDATE

Kristine Walden, Principal at City Park Elementary School, thanked the City Council for their support of the new
school building and for SRO Sheena Hensley. Mayor Perkinson noted that Kristine Walden had been chosen as
“Principal of the Year’.

-4-
PRESENTATION OF PROCLAMATION - SCHOOL BOARD APPRECIATION WEEK

Mayor Perkinson read a proclamation recognizing the week of January 23-29, 2022 as "School Board
Appreciation Week". Johnny Coffman of Athens City Schools Board of Education was present to accept the
proclamation on behalf of the School Board. Board Members Chris Adams, Amy Sullins, Mike Bevins, and Beth
Jackson along with Mr. Greene, Director of Athens City Schools, were also in attendance.

CONSENT AGENDA

Mayor Perkinson advised that the following items were discussed during the recent study session and are
presented as part of the Consent Agenda. The recording clerk read the following items into the record:

a.) Reappoint Joe Allen to the Athens Housing Authority, term expires March 6, 2027.
b.) Approve recommendation to award bid for Public Works Building Renovation Project to

Integrated Properties, LLC.

c.) Approve draft proposal by Stantec to provide professional services for identified transportation
projects and resume continuation of design services.
d.) Approve recommendation to proceed with the consultant selection process, as outlined by

TDOT Local Program guidelines, for engineering services for STBG Project.
